What They Do

Fluence Energy focuses primarily on energy storage technology solutions and services, including design, delivery, integration, optimization software, and control platforms for renewables and storage integration into grids (source: fluenceenergy.com). Its core products encompass standardized energy storage systems such as Gridstack, Ultrastack, Sunstack, and Edgestack, designed for utility-scale, industrial, commercial, and renewable-integrated applications, paired with the Fluence IQ Digital Platform for AI-optimized asset management, rapid deployment, and maximization of clean energy usage (source: mapquest.com). These offerings build on pioneering technologies from AES Energy Storage (Advancion platform) and Siemens (Siestorage), providing container-based systems, comprehensive services, and cloud-based software to address grid challenges in a transforming energy landscape (source: pestel-analysis.com). Target markets include utilities, developers, commercial and industrial clients, and service providers across utility-scale projects, with a global footprint in 24 countries and territories (source: fluenceenergy.com). Fluence holds a competitive position as the global market leader in energy storage, having topped the Navigant Research utility-scale energy storage leaderboard in 2018, named one of Fast Company’s Most Innovative Companies, and deploying the largest fleet of energy storage projects worldwide (source: fluenceenergy.com).

Projects & Track Record

By 2021, Fluence had more than 2.4 gigawatts (GW) of energy storage projects in operation or awarded across 24 countries and territories, reflecting its early track record in utility-scale deployments (source: fluenceenergy.com). Job Description

  • Leading the Project team on realization of the Project specific requirements with existing functionalities: serve as the Subject Matter Expert regarding Cybersecurity, Network, Architecture and associated devices.
  • Lead the integration of the Fluence BESS control system into the Transmission System Operator (TSO) SCADA systems: lead the Network configuration, communication interfaces, cybersecurity requirements, to meet TSO / Customer requirements.
  • Develop and maintain documentation of existing Network infrastructure including hardware, protocols, communication links and cybersecurity strategies.
  • Lead and guide field engineers to find solutions to problems as they arise during commissioning/testing of a system, in all network-related subjects.
  • Involved in central network/cybersecurity for energy storage solutions, including guidance, evaluation and analysis of network/cybersecurity challenges. Ensuring network and communication security vulnerabilities are acknowledged and communicated to affected stakeholders.
  • Manage interface to Client and sub-contractor to ensure Networks compliance and lead concept during Tender and Project Execution phase.
  • Develop standardized test procedures and execute tests (FAT / SAT) to reduce commissioning time, and perform testing, including involvement in hands on lab testing during evaluations of prototype systems.
  • Keep current with all Company products, developments, and projects as they apply to the Network at both site and enterprise levels.
  • Maintain strict management of change control procedures and documentation.
  • Remain current on industry best practices and updated technology to ensure the company is provided world-class Network and Cybersecurity practices.
  • Support company strategy and provide relevant reporting and updates to Company leadership as needed.
  • Develop and recommend performance management and feedback to current Control System technical support KPI's.
  • Executing tasks related to Fluence' safety KPIs
  • Travel throughout EMEA

Skills

  • Bachelor's / Master's degree in computer engineering, information technology, computer science (or equivalent)
  • Minimum 5 years of relevant experience in OT / Networking with a power utility or related industry and direct experience in the electricity transmission/distribution sector with EMS/SCADA systems.
  • Expert of OSI layer models and experience in deploying network configurations.
  • Expert in remote access VPN, site-to-site VPN, Routers, Firewalls, Switches (Cisco + industrial equipment), SD-WAN, Meraki.
  • Experience in Linux based systems and commands, High-level programming languages such as Python and shell/bash scripting as well as with Github.
  • Knowledge about AWS, Openstack, Docker.
  • Expert on the design, operation and maintenance of high voltage electrical equipment including but not limited to inverters, transformers, I/O racks, telecommunications, and controllers.
  • Solution-orientated mindset
  • Good communication skills
  • Fluency in English
  • German / other language skills beneficial
